Refractory composition of firing magnesia spinel with cement clinker coating and alkali penetration resistance

Provided is a calcined magnesia spinel fire resistant composition having excellent cement clincher coating properties and alkali penetration resistance. The refractory composition of the present invention, by weight, sintered magnesia clinker: 60 to 85%, sintered spinel (MgO.Al 2 O 3 ) clinker: 10 to 35% and electromelting Hercynite clinker: 3 to 5%, wherein the sintered magnesia clinker is a fine powder having an average particle size of 0.075 mm or less, and the MgO content is 97% by weight or more, by weight% by itself, and weight% by itself As a result, the fine powder having a particle size of 0.075 mm or less is included in the range of 26 to 32%.
